Prof. Dr. H. Sulaeman, Drs., M.Si. Bidang Ilmu Komunikasi. Kini tenaga pengajar di Program Studi Jurnalistik Islam Fakultas Ushuluddin dan Dakwah IAIN Ambon. Pria kelahiran 16 Maret 1967 Kota Watampone Kabupaten Bone Provinsi Sulawesi Selatan. Menyelesaikan pendidikan Sarjana dari Fakultas Hukum (1991), Program Pascasarjana Ilmu Komunikasi Pembangunan Universitas Hasanuddin Makassar (2001), dan Program Doktor Ilmu Komunikasi Universitas Padjadjaran Bandung (2014). Selain sebagai pengajar juga aktif pada Social Change Communication Forum, sebuah kelompok diskusi untuk peminat masalah sosial dan komunikasi pembangunan, Ketua Ikatan Sarjana Komunikasi Indonesia Provinsi Maluku Periode 2015-2019, Koordinator Survey Kualitas Program Televisi Indonesia Provinsi Maluku, dan Koordinator Komisi Informasi Publik Indonesia Provinsi Maluku Periode 2015-2019, dan Koordinator Tim Pelaksana Kegiatan Penerjemahan Al-Qur’an Bahasa Melayu Ambon Puslitbang Lektur dan Khazanah Keagamaan Badan Litbang.
